An electricity generating station needs to deliver 20MW of power to a city 1km away.

a) if resistance of the wires is 2and electricity costs 10 cents/kWh estimate what it costs for the utility company if step-up transformer boosts the voltage to 230kV.

b) repeat calculations if 22kV voltage was used
